The hospitalization rate of residents of the Long-Term Care Health Facility is higher than that of the Long-Term Care Health Facility. It became clear in a joint research conducted with the Medical Center.The preventable hospitalization rate was also higher in the long-term care welfare facilities.

 The research group used medical records for the elderly in Kashiwa City, Chiba Prefecture from April 2012 to September 4, and long-term care receipts (medical receipts). We analyzed data from a total of 2013 residents of the facility.

 According to it, the hospitalization rate is 34.5% for the Long-term Care Health Facility and 23.8% for the Long-Term Care Health Facility.The long-term care welfare facility was 10.7 points higher.According to previous studies in the United States, the preventable hospitalization rate defined for 17 diseases such as respiratory infections, urinary tract infections, and heart failure was 16.3% for the Long-Term Care Health Facility, while it was only 9.5% for the Long-Term Care Health Facility. rice field.The research group believes that the improvement of the medical system of the Long-Term Care Health Facility has had an effect.

 In addition, the unpreventable hospitalization rate is 12.2% for the Long-term Care Health Facility and 10.6% for the Long-Term Care Health Facility.The mortality rate after hospitalization is 6.1% for the Long-term Care Health Facility and 3.7% for the Long-Term Care Health Facility, both of which are high in the Long-term Care Health Facility.

 Until now, there was not enough data on the hospitalization rate of long-term care facility residents.The research group hopes that it will be a great opportunity to advance research on long-term care databases at the national level.
